## LogSpool CLI — Contact Points

LogSpool is Fernhollow Systems' internal CLI for tailing production logs. All access is scoped through short-lived tokens issued by the Wardgate service, and every session is recorded in the audit ledger. Security reviewers assessing token scoping, retention windows, or redaction rules should coordinate with the Observability Platform team before filing findings. For review scheduling and access to the audit ledger, reach the team owner directly at the address below.

escalation mailbox, hafop-hahap: oliok@sivrelsoft.internal

Heads up: if the Lintrock baseline file in the Quarrow repo drifts from main, CI fails with a "stale baseline" error even when the code is fine. Quick fix is to regenerate the baseline on a clean checkout and re-push. If a customer build is blocked, confirm the failing run matches the token below before escalating.

build token for yadug-yagag: htk21_c863c33eb8b82c0c9c152

For the heads of department: the group policy with Averlane Mutual renews on 1 November. Premiums are up 9% owing to last year's warehouse claim at the Dunhollow site. I've obtained two alternative quotes; both exclude flood cover, which we need. Broker meetings are booked for mid-October, and the claims history file is in the shared drive. Please hold renewal decisions until Selda reviews the terms against the note that follows.

board note of fajef-kadug: Project Oliath slips by six weeks because of the tooling delay.